U.S. Army Soldiers assigned to Task Force Nighthawk, 4th Combat Aviation Brigade, 4th Infantry
Division receive their Shoulder Sleeve Insignia – Military Operations in Hostile Conditions (SSI-
MOHC) during a patching ceremony Northern Landing Zone, Syria on Nov. 7, 2025. on Nov. 7, 2025. The SSI-MOHC, commonly known as the “combat patch,” is worn on the right shoulder sleeve of the Army Combat Uniform to indicate a Soldier’s deployment and service to a combat zone.
